Enel Will Make A Million-Dollar Investment Aiming To Expand Solar Energy Production At Its Plant. The Horizonte Solar Plant Is Located in Bahia and Promises To Generate Thousands of Jobs.

Enel Green Power, the clean energy generation arm of the Enel Group, with extensive presence in the state of Bahia in the operation of solar and wind power plants, announced that it intends to invest R$ 88 million to modernize the Horizonte solar plant located in the municipality of Tabocas do Brejo Velho. The announcement was made during the signing of a letter of intent with the State of Bahia.

Bahia Remains A Leader In Solar Energy Generation

The signing took place through the Secretariat of Economic Development (SDE) this Tuesday (2). With the modernization of the solar plant in Bahia, the projection is to increase solar energy production capacity, in addition to promoting the creation of indirect job opportunities for local workers during the construction phase.

According to the Secretary of Economic Development (SDE), José Nunes, Bahia remains a leader in total solar energy generation, accounting for 30.16% of Brazilian generation.

The state has significant potential for electricity generation from renewable sources. Renewable energies transform landscapes, economies, and create jobs and income for various municipalities in Bahia. The SDE provides institutional support and monitoring from Enel, from its intention to establish itself to its construction, offering all the necessary support at every stage of the process.

Modernization of Enel’s Solar Plant Will Be Completed in 2023

According to Jean Philippe Salvatore, Business Development Director of Enel Green Power in Brazil, the modernization of the solar plant in Bahia will involve replacing the original inverters with newer and more efficient ones.

According to the director, this replacement will occur in the coming months, before the beginning of next year, and the expectation is that the productivity of the solar plant will be increased following this change. The estimate is that the solar power plant update will be completed in the first quarter of next year. Currently, Bahia has 41 solar power plants in operation, with 1.3 GW of installed capacity. Eight cities in the state benefit from the generation of these plants.

They are: Barreiras, Casa Nova, Bom Jesus da Lapa, Guanambi, Juazeiro, Itaguaçu da Bahia, Oliveira dos Brejinhos, and Tabocas do Brejo Velho. Another 180 parks are under construction or have construction planned. When fully operational, the state will reach 8.3 GW of installed capacity, according to data from the Solar Energy Executive Report generated by the SDE.

Enel Partners with Ferrari

Enel X, the group’s innovative business line, recently announced a partnership with Ferrari, one of the leading brands in the global luxury sector. The agreement was made for the construction of a photovoltaic solar plant at the Prancing Horse headquarters in Italy.

The unit will feature over 3,800 solar panels installed, generating a maximum power of 1,535 kWp. The Enel system will supply part of the energy consumption of various units at the automaker’s headquarters. In addition, Enel will deliver an innovative project in terms of design and technology, tailored for the company. 

The solar energy system will allow the company’s electric and hybrid cars to be charged through the solar plant built by Enel X. The performance will be monitored by Enel X’s Energy Management System, which will be responsible for displaying real-time data on an LCD screen in the infrastructure.
